At the beginning of July, Xiaomi unveiled its new smartphone to the world: it is the 12S series, formed by Xiaomi 12S, Xiaomi 12S Pro, and Xiaomi 12S Ultra. A lot is expected from these devices, especially from the Ultra variant, thanks to the integration of the Snapdragon 8+ Gen 1 with the Adreno 730 GPU and 8GB of RAM for background processes, in addition to the cameras developed in collaboration with the historic German company Leica.
The Xiaomi 12S Ultra comes equipped with three modern sensors, the primary being a Sony IMX989 with 50MP resolution and HyperOIS, followed by a 48MP ultrawide lens with a 128º angle and, finally, a 48MP telephoto camera with 5x zoom. and hybrid up to 120x. This entire photographic set was recently subjected to tests by DxOMark, a site known for evaluating the hardware of the main powerful smartphones available on the market.
According to the report, the Xiaomi 12S Ultra was listed in 5th place, with 138 points in the ultra-premium segment, the category for smartphones above $800 dollars. The Mi 11 Ultra remains in third place with 143 points.
Since it was released in March of this year, the Honor Magic 4 Ultimate (146 points) remains the most powerful when it comes to photography. And Huawei P50 Pro also holds firm in second place in the table with 144 points. And at almost two years old, Huawei’s Mate 40 Pro+ holds the fourth spot with 139 points.
Xiaomi 12S Ultra ahead of iPhone 13 Pro
If we can be slightly disappointed to see that the Xiaomi 12S Ultra does less well than the Mi 11 Ultra, released more than a year ago, the brand can be satisfied to be ahead of behemoths like the iPhone 13 Pro and 13 Pro Max, or the Pixel 6 Pro.
Advantages listed by DXOMARK
As far as Xiaomi’s new smartphone is concerned, the partnership with Leica has paid off and the camera offers an impressive experience, according to the experts at DXoMark. The image quality of Xiaomi 12S Ultra in all usage situations was the main highlight, as well as the color level and the level of detail. Even at night, the equipment never fails to deliver good performance, ultra wide-angle and zoom images. Video quality was also praised.
Inadequacies listed by DXOMARK
However, there were less well-recorded points, such as the high contrasts of the scenes when compared to other equipment in the segment and not capturing the moment in low-light conditions. When capturing consecutive photos or videos, it records disparities in consistency, not showing the same results. Finally, what the user sees on the screen is not exactly what you get in the final result of the photograph.
